    Understanding curly hair: Types and characteristics

    Curly hair is a unique and beautiful hair type that requires special care and attention. Understanding the different types and characteristics of curly hair is essential in order to properly care for and enhance its natural beauty. There are several different types of curly hair, ranging from loose waves to tight coils. Each type has its own specific characteristics, such as the level of curliness, thickness, and porosity.

    One of the most important things to understand about curly hair is that it tends to be more prone to dryness and frizz. This is because the natural oils produced by the scalp have a harder time making their way down the hair shaft due to the twists and turns of the curls. As a result, curly hair often requires extra moisture and hydration to keep it looking its best.

    To properly care for curly hair, it’s important to choose products and styling techniques that are specifically formulated for this hair type. Look for shampoos and conditioners that are moisturizing and sulfate-free, as sulfates can strip the hair of its natural oils and exacerbate dryness. Additionally, using a wide-toothed comb or your fingers to detangle your hair while it’s wet can help prevent breakage and reduce frizz.

    Common mistakes to avoid when caring for curly hair

    Caring for curly hair can be a challenge, especially if you’re not familiar with its unique needs. There are several common mistakes that people make when caring for their curly hair, which can lead to dryness, frizz, and damage. It’s important to be aware of these mistakes and take steps to avoid them in order to keep your curls looking their best.

    One common mistake is overwashing curly hair. While it’s important to keep your hair and scalp clean, washing your hair too frequently can strip it of its natural oils and cause dryness. Instead, aim to wash your hair every 2-3 days or as needed, and use a gentle shampoo that won’t overly dry out your curls.

    Another mistake is using the wrong products for curly hair. Many hair care products contain ingredients that can be drying or damaging to curly hair. Avoid products that contain sulfates, alcohol, and silicones, as these can strip the hair of moisture and weigh it down. Instead, opt for products that are specifically formulated for curly hair and contain hydrating and nourishing ingredients.

    Finally, one of the biggest mistakes people make when caring for curly hair is using heat styling tools too frequently. While it can be tempting to straighten or curl your hair with heat, excessive heat can cause damage and dryness. Try to limit your use of heat styling tools and opt for heat-free styling techniques, such as air-drying or using flexi rods, to achieve the desired look without causing harm to your curls.

    Essential hair care tips for curly hair

    Caring for curly hair requires a specialized approach to ensure that it looks and feels its best. With the right techniques and products, you can enhance the natural beauty of your curls and keep them healthy and vibrant. Here are some essential hair care tips for curly hair:

    1. Moisturize regularly: Curly hair tends to be more prone to dryness, so it’s important to moisturize regularly. Use a hydrating leave-in conditioner or hair oil to add moisture to your curls and lock in hydration.
    2. Avoid heat styling: Excessive heat can damage curly hair and cause it to become dry and brittle. Try to minimize your use of heat styling tools and embrace your natural texture instead.
    3. Protect your hair while sleeping: Sleeping on a cotton pillowcase can cause friction and lead to frizz and breakage. Opt for a silk or satin pillowcase instead, or use a silk or satin hair wrap to protect your curls while you sleep.
    4. Detangle gently: Curly hair is more prone to tangling, so it’s important to detangle it gently to avoid breakage. Use a wide-toothed comb or your fingers to remove knots and tangles, starting from the ends and working your way up.
    5. Deep condition regularly: Deep conditioning treatments can help nourish and hydrate curly hair, leaving it soft, smooth, and shiny. Use a deep conditioner once a week or as needed to keep your curls in top shape.

    By following these essential hair care tips for curly hair, you can keep your curls healthy, hydrated, and beautiful.

    Natural hair care options for curly hair

    For those who prefer a more natural approach to hair care, there are several options available that can be beneficial for curly hair. Natural hair care focuses on using ingredients that are gentle, nourishing, and free from harsh chemicals. Here are some natural hair care options for curly hair:

    1. Coconut oil: Coconut oil is a popular natural ingredient that can help moisturize and nourish curly hair. Apply a small amount of coconut oil to your hair as a pre-shampoo treatment or as a leave-in conditioner to add hydration and shine.
    2. Aloe vera gel: Aloe vera gel is known for its soothing and hydrating properties. Apply a small amount of aloe vera gel to your hair to help define and enhance your curls while adding moisture.
    3. Apple cider vinegar rinse: An apple cider vinegar rinse can help remove product buildup and balance the pH of the scalp. Mix equal parts apple cider vinegar and water and use it as a final rinse after shampooing and conditioning your hair.
    4. Flaxseed gel: Flaxseed gel is a natural alternative to commercial styling gels. It helps define and hold curls while providing hydration and shine. You can make your own flaxseed gel by boiling flaxseeds in water and straining the mixture.

    These natural hair care options can be effective in enhancing the health and beauty of your curly hair without the use of harsh chemicals.

    Styling tips and techniques for curly hair

    Styling curly hair can be both fun and challenging. The key to achieving beautiful and defined curls is to use the right techniques and products. Here are some styling tips and techniques for curly hair:

    1. Apply products to wet hair: For best results, apply styling products to wet hair. This allows the products to penetrate the hair shaft and define the curls. Start with a leave-in conditioner or curl cream, followed by a gel or mousse for hold and definition.
    2. Scrunch your curls: After applying your styling products, gently scrunch your curls to encourage definition and bounce. Avoid touching your hair too much once it’s dry to prevent frizz.
    3. Pineapple your hair at night: To preserve your curls while you sleep, gather your hair on top of your head and secure it with a silk or satin scrunchie or headband. This technique, known as the pineapple method, helps prevent flattening and frizz.
    4. Refresh your curls between washes: To revive your curls on non-wash days, mist your hair with water or a curl refresher spray and scrunch gently. You can also apply a small amount of leave-in conditioner or oil to add moisture and shine.
    5. Experiment with different hairstyles: Curly hair is versatile and can be styled in a variety of ways. Experiment with different hairstyles, such as braids, buns, or half-up styles, to change up your look and keep your curls fresh and interesting.

    By incorporating these styling tips and techniques into your curly hair routine, you can achieve beautiful, defined curls that turn heads.

    Safe products and ingredients to look for in curly hair care

    When it comes to caring for curly hair, it’s important to choose products and ingredients that are safe and beneficial for your hair. Avoiding harsh chemicals and opting for natural and nourishing ingredients can help keep your curls healthy and vibrant. Here are some safe products and ingredients to look for in curly hair care:

    1. Sulfate-free shampoos: Sulfates are harsh detergents that can strip the hair of its natural oils and cause dryness. Look for shampoos that are sulfate-free, such as the Innersense Organic Beauty Hydrating Hairbath and the Jessicurl Gentle Lather Shampoo.
    2. Silicone-free conditioners: Silicones are often found in conditioners and can create a buildup on the hair, leading to dullness and heaviness. Choose conditioners that are silicone-free, such as the Briogeo Curl Charisma Rice Amino + Avocado Leave-In Defining Crème and the Camille Rose Naturals Curl Love Moisture Milk.
    3. Natural oils: Natural oils, such as argan oil, jojoba oil, and coconut oil, can provide moisture and nourishment to curly hair. Look for products that contain these oils, or use them on their own as a pre-shampoo treatment or leave-in conditioner.
    4. Plant-based ingredients: Many plant-based ingredients, such as aloe vera, shea butter, and chamomile extract, can help hydrate, soften, and define curly hair. Look for products that contain these ingredients for added benefits.

    By prioritizing safe products and ingredients in your curly hair care routine, you can ensure that your curls are healthy, happy, and free from damage.
